About This Book

Have you ever wondered why some barbecued meals taste unmistakably charred or bitter, no matter how carefully you follow the recipe? The answer often lies not in the ingredients or cooking technique but in the grill itself. *Barbecue Grill Cleaning* offers a thorough, evidence-based guide to transforming your grill from a rust-streaked, grease-clogged appliance into a reliable tool for flavorful, safe, and consistent outdoor cooking. Blending practical advice with insights from food science and equipment maintenance, this book redefines grill care as an essential skill for anyone passionate about barbecuing or gardening. **Main Topics and Context** The book centers on three pillars: *cleaning techniques*, *preventive maintenance*, and *safety protocols*. These topics are framed within the broader context of grilling’s cultural significance—a tradition spanning centuries, rooted in communal gatherings and flavor-centric cooking. Yet, modern grill designs, from gas to charcoal and pellet models, demand specific care routines to function optimally. Neglect not only compromises food quality but also poses risks, such as grease fires or bacterial contamination. The text emphasizes that regular upkeep isn’t just about aesthetics; it directly impacts health, cost savings, and culinary results. **Structure and Approach** The book opens by dismantling common myths, such as the belief that burning off residue suffices for cleaning. It then systematically outlines tools and materials, from eco-friendly degreasers to rust-resistant brushes, grounding recommendations in manufacturer guidelines and peer-reviewed studies on food safety. Subsequent chapters provide step-by-step instructions for deep cleaning grates, burners, and drip trays, alongside seasonal maintenance checklists tailored to different climates. A standout feature is the troubleshooting section, which links common issues like uneven heating or excessive smoke to specific maintenance gaps, offering targeted solutions. **Interdisciplinary Insights** By integrating principles from materials science, the book explains how heat retention in cast iron versus stainless steel grates affects cleaning methods. Connections to gardening emerge in discussions about ash recycling for compost or selecting non-toxic cleaners to protect nearby plants. Public health research underpins warnings about carcinogens from charred debris, while case studies from professional pitmasters illustrate the long-term benefits of disciplined grill care. **Evidence and Practicality** The arguments are bolstered by data: surveys reveal 65% of grill owners clean their equipment less than twice a year, correlating with higher repair costs. Laboratory tests compare bacterial growth on cleaned versus neglected grills, reinforcing the stakes of proper hygiene. Readers learn to identify wear patterns signaling component replacement, avoiding costly malfunctions. **Controversies and Solutions** The book addresses ongoing debates, such as the safety of wire bristle brushes (a source of ingestion hazards) versus alternatives like pumice stones. It evaluates eco-friendly cleaners against traditional chemical solutions, providing pros and cons for each. These discussions are balanced, encouraging readers to make informed choices based on their priorities. **Audience and Application** Tailored for home cooks and gardening enthusiasts, the book bridges niche knowledge gaps with accessible language. Novices gain confidence through clear visuals, like diagrams of grill anatomy, while seasoned grillers benefit from advanced tips, such as using vinegar solutions to neutralize odors. Gardeners appreciate sections on integrating grill care into broader outdoor space management. **Scope and Limitations** Focusing on residential grills, the book acknowledges its exclusion of industrial equipment but compensates with adaptability—principles like “low-and-slow” cleaning apply universally. It prioritizes scalable practices, ensuring relevance for urban balconies or suburban backyards alike. **Final Argument** At its core, the book posits that grill maintenance is an act of respect for the cooking process and those who share the meal. By demystifying care routines and highlighting their tangible impacts, it empowers readers to elevate their craft, reduce waste, and savor the true potential of every cookout. *Barbecue Grill Cleaning* merges the precision of a manual with the depth of a culinary guide, offering a timeless resource for anyone committed to mastering the art of outdoor cooking.
